It sounds fine I guess but from all the raving in the other 5 star reviews I was expecting cinema quality sound or something,   As an amateur non-expert I&#8217;ll just list what I like and don&#8217;t like:-</p>
<p>Likes-</p>
<p>- Small.   Easy to find places for the speakers in our little bedroom.<br />
<br />- Sounds better than the sound from the TV</p>
<p>Dislikes-</p>
<p>- Subwoofer emits an annoying hum just sitting powered on, yes before any cables are attached so you can&#8217;t blame the cables or the receiver.<br />
<br />- Should not be advertised as a &#8220;5.1 home theater system&#8221;  Does not come with speaker wires, subwoofer cable or a receiver, it should be advertised as &#8220;5.1 speakers&#8221;<br />
<br />- The holes on the back of the speakers are so puny and small it was a nightmare trying to fit 14 gauge speaker wire into them. I can&#8217;t imagine how horrible this would be if you had long wire runs that required 12 gauge or lower.<br />
<br />- One of the spring clips came out, with the spring flying out when I was attempting to insert a speaker wire.  I did NOT put excess pressure on it, in fact I was quite gentle and pressed it down reasonably like all the other clips. Could not get it to sit back in without it popping back out.  Currently have the speaker wire loosly sitting in the connection because of this. Cheap and Nasty.</p>
<p>You get what you pay for I guess.  In hindsight if I knew about the tiny speaker wire hole size I would have shopped around.</p>

after reading the reviews here i bought these speakers. very impressed. pleasant surprise to how small they were. yet they sound very full in every way. great sub provides perfect balance. i heard sound i couldn&#8217;t hear from the other speakers i replaced. i have a friend that raves about his BOSE. i have watched several films at his house and his system is very pleasant. he spent over a $1000 for his speakers. he watched IMAX super speedway at my house and was blown away. he has the same film but heard wind,gear changes and clearer more natural voices with the POLKS. this just proves that you don&#8217;t have to spend thousands to get great sound. i also played several types of music to get a good idea of range. i could not find anything that these speakers couldn&#8217;t handle.<br />
<br />speakers are small and solid. very easy to put anywhere. the sub is large but this is a good. you can hide it behind your tv or couch. on the back of the sub is a volume control and you can fine tune how much bass you want.(it will thump if you want or not) it will also power your left and right speakers if needed. very simple instructions for set up with any 5.1 receiver. lots of flexibility with this system.</p>

These speakers are wonderful; I wanted a good speaker system set and I took a look at forums but I&#8217;m happy I got these for about 300. </p>
<p>Pros:<br />
<br />-Subs is perfect for me<br />
<br />-Speaker are very beautiful and match with TV<br />
<br />-Sound is amazing; now I can hear the bits and the bangs of my blu-ray movies<br />
<br />-I have no cons so far</p>
<p>Tricks for good sound from these bad boys:<br />
<br />-Turn the sub&#8217;s cross over all the way up<br />
<br />-Turn the phase nob to 0 degrees<br />
<br />-Turn the receivers cross over to 80hz</p>
<p>When you are done, listen to the system and if there is not enough boom from the sub turn the channel level setting on the receiver for the sub a little bit. Listen to it, turn sub level, listen and so on until you find your taste.<br /></p>

I looked at buying the RM6750 for a long time but eventually decided on this system.  It was a little more expensive but the look and smaller sized speakers made it well worth it.  The RM6750 has a fairly bulky center speaker and larger satellite speakers.  The RM705 is sleek and modern looking.  The sound is awesome, crystal clear and beautiful.  I have a fairly large room.  I had read some complaints that the subwoofer is not loud enough.  Well, how loud do you need it.  The bass booms and I ony have it turned up half way.  I have nothing but good things to say about this system.  Great system for the price.  Go out and buy it, you&#8217;ll be happy.</p>

I usually look at these reviews to help me with my purchases, so it&#8217;s only fair that I write one to help someone else. I just purchased this speaker system and I&#8217;m blown away. The sound is so clean and crisp and very bright. I have this connected to a Yamaha RX-V661 and the sound is amazing. This is perfect for a medium to large room. If you want a BIG sound without the bulk and the high cost, I highly recommend this. The set up was easy. The brackets provided also comes with a paper template for easy wall mounting. The screws/hardware are also included and looks great. If you&#8217;re using a high gauge speaker wire, the +/- inputs (holes) on the back of each speaker are a very small and somewhat difficult to connect. Other than that, I&#8217;m going to really enjoy this system. </p>
